Nigerian celebrities have reacted over Mr. Macaroni and other peaceful #OccupyLekkiTolgate protesters today.


Information gathered was that the comedian and 10 other peaceful #OccupyLekkiTolgate protesters were arrested today at the Lekki tollgate for protesting against the reopening of the tollgate.

The protesters are insisting that the families of those who lost their lives on 20th October during #EndSARS protests at the tollgate, get justice before the tollgate could be reopened.

Many Nigerian celebrities have now taken to their respective social media platforms to condemn the arrest of peaceful #OccupyLekkiTolgate protesters today.
